The Opportunity
Location: US
Primary Objectives: HSF Kramer is building a next-generation AI and innovation function at the center of how the firm delivers legal services globally. We are seeking a Director-level AI Solutions Architect to help design, build, and scale proprietary AI-enabled solutions across practices, regions, and client-facing use cases.
This is a senior AI leadership role for an individual who combines deep expertise in modern AI and software architecture with the ability to translate real-world legal and business problems into high-impact, fit-for-purpose technology solutions.
The ideal candidate is both a builder and a strategist: someone who understands how to architect systems, develop leading-edge solutions, and partner closely with lawyers, innovation leaders, and internal and external technology partners to deliver measurable transformation.
Primary Responsibilities:
AI Solution Design & Architecture
Architect and deliver scalable AI-enabled solutions aligned to firm priorities across litigation, transactional, regulatory, and advisory practices.
Design solutions leveraging modern AI stacks (LLMs, retrieval systems, agentic workflows, orchestration layers).
Build proprietary, secure, and reusable solution frameworks that can be adapted across jurisdictions and client contexts.
Use Case Development & Practice Enablement
Translate lawyer and client needs into clear technical requirements and solution architectures.
Develop AI applications tailored to specific legal workflows (e.g., due diligence acceleration, drafting support, matter intelligence, knowledge automation).
Drive adoption by designing solutions that integrate seamlessly into legal delivery.
Technology Ecosystem & Vendor Collaboration
Evaluate emerging AI technologies and vendors for strategic relevance.
Collaborate with external partners while maintaining architectural ownership and firm-specific differentiation.
Ensure solutions align with firm standards around security, governance, and client confidentiality.
AI Governance, Risk & Responsible Deployment
Embed best practices around responsible AI, including transparency, auditability, privacy, and regulatory compliance.
Work closely with AI Team, risk, IT, and knowledge teams to ensure systems are secure and enterprise-grade.
Support governance frameworks for model usage, deployment, and lifecycle management.
Qualifications, skills & experience
Required
10+ years of experience in software architecture, AI engineering, or applied technology leadership roles.
Strong experience building and deploying production-grade systems, including proprietary codebases and internal platforms.
Deep understanding of modern AI technologies, including:
• Large Language Models (LLMs)
• Retrieval-Augmented Generation (RAG)
• Model orchestration and agent frameworks
• AI evaluation and monitoring
Expertise in cloud and modern engineering environments (Azure, AWS, GCP).
Ability to engage confidently with senior stakeholders, including partners and firm leadership.
Preferred
Experience in legal, professional services, regulated industries, or complex enterprise environments.
